Yelawolf and Eminem Go to Church in 'Best Friend' Music Video

The rapper walks alone through a weeded field while rapping about his connection with God before joining Em in an empty church.

Just days after releasing his "Love Story" album, Yelawolf dropped the official music video for his collaboration with Eminem, "Best Friend" . Directed by Spidy, the clip opens with the rapper walking alone through a field of tall grass.

He later finds himself in a cemetery, standing against a gravestone while rapping about his connection with God. Em appears midway through the five-minute video to spit his bars inside an empty church before Yela shows up beside him.

"This video is the most cinematic video I've ever shot," Yelawolf recently told MTV News of the visuals. "It was myself, Marshall, and a wolf - two humans and a wolf [are] the only people you see in this entire video."

Meanwhile, "Love Story" is now on track to make its debut inside the top 10 on next week's Billboard 200. It's been predicted to start with around 50,000 equivalent units and become Yela's highest-charting release to date.
